Scheduling Automatic Updates 19 CHAPTER 4 Scheduling Automatic Updates The Integration Manager can be configured to automatically transfer data. Automatic transfers can be sched- uled to occur just once, or on a regular basis. You can schedule multiple automatic transfers, each with its own configuration file and schedule. Scheduling an Automatic Update Action To schedule an automatic update: 1.    Enter the data transfer settings you want to use. For information on how to do this, refer to Chapter 3, Transferring Data on page 12. 2.    Save the settings to a configuration file. For information on how to do this, refer to Saving Transfer Settings on page 16. 3.    Select the Automatic Update tab. 4.    Check the Enable Automatic Updates check box. 5.    Select New Action to create a new automatic update action. 6.    Enter a Name for the action. 7.    Check the Enabled check box. Only enabled update actions are carried out. 8.    Use the  Browse... functionality to select the configuration file saved in step 2. 9.    From the Update Time drop-down list, select the time of day when the update should occur.   10.  Specify whether the update should occur once or on multiple occasions: To schedule an update to occur just once: a.    Select the Update once on option. b.    Select the date when you want the update to occur. To schedule the update to occur on a regular basis: a.    Select the Update regularly starting on option. b.    Select the date when you want the first update to occur. c.    Specify the interval at which the update will occur: Scheduled updates will occur even if the Integration Manager is not running at the time of the transfer. You may open and close the Integration Manager while automatic updates are occurring without im- pacting the update. You can create multiple actions. This allows you to update different projects at different times. You can preview the settings contained in the configuration file by selecting the Preview but- ton. You can schedule multiple update actions to occur at the same time. The order of updates in the Schedule Actions list box determines the order in which the updates occur. Use the arrow buttons to adjust the order of the actions in the list box.
